    I actually worked a motorcycle crash where the rider lost it at 100mph, hit the guy wire on a power pole and went pinwheeling through the trees and down the hillside 90' below the roadway where he wrapped his torso around a tree. Complicated rescue. compromised airway (crushed face) fractured pelvis, multiple spinal fractures, shattered femur, ruptured spleen. We hauled him up the slope got him to the life flight helo still breathing. They took him to Valley Med Trauma. Month in a coma, multiple plates and rods. came out with no brain damage and a limp. Some of my best work
